£70k-£85k (Pro Rata) – We’re seeking a PR Associate Director for a 9-12 month maternity cover, to join a team of luxury travel PR experts. The specialist PR agency works at the heart of luxury travel and hospitality. The agency has an impressive list of clients across hotel groups and travel brands. They are a values-led agency with a big reputation, built on trust, creativity and long-term client partnerships.
The Role
This is a senior leadership position for a commercially astute PR professional who can own client relationships, shape agency thinking and drive performance. You’ll act as senior counsel to clients, oversee high-impact PR campaigns, and ensure exceptional standards across strategy and delivery. You’ll also play a key role in developing talent, strengthening client partnerships and contributing to agency growth. You will have a strong background in luxury travel with international experience and excellent contacts.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ead senior client relationships and act as trusted strategic advisor.
- Set PR strategy for luxury travel and hospitality accounts, aligned to commercial objectives.
- Oversee delivery of creative, integrated campaigns across media, partnerships and talent.
